Forten van Liezele tot Bornem: museum én verval uit de oorlogen
The Fort of Liezele is a beautifully preserved fort that has now been converted into a museum. This is in stark contrast to the nearby Fort of Bornem, which is completely dilapidated... Toerist2290 shows both of them and also briefly passes the Puurs redoubt. ---------------------- Don't forget to subscribe and like.
